| Process for separation of a mixture comprising at least one hydrofluoroalkane |
| Alain Lambert, Beauvechain (Belgium); and Vincent Wilmet, Wavre (Belgium) |
| Assigned to Solvay S.A., (Belgium) |
| Filed on May 25, 2007, as Appl. No. 11/753,970. |

| 1. A process for the manufacture of 1,1,1,3,3-pentafluorobutane, which comprises reacting a chlorinated precursor with hydrogen
fluoride to produce 1,1,1,3,3-pentafluorobutane and separating the 1,1,1,3,3-pentafluorobutane by using an azeotropic or pseudo-azeotropic
composition which comprises 1.5 mol % to 27.5 mol % of 1,1,1,3,3-pentafluorobutane and 72.5 mol % to 98.5 mol % of hydrogen
fluoride.
